Kenshoo Skai announces integration with dunnhumby and Epsilon powered Tesco Media and Insight Platform

Kenshoo Skai, an omnichannel advertising platform for commerce media, has announced a new partnership with Tesco Media and Insight Platform, powered by dunnhumby and operated via Epsilon Retail Media.

Through this integration, advertisers can manage Tesco sponsored product ads directly in Kenshoo Skai, while leveraging Celeste, Kenshoo Skai’s GenAI marketing agent purpose built for commerce media, to streamline workflows, drive campaign performance, and respond to changes in real-time.

By consolidating Tesco campaigns alongside 300+ global retailers and publishers, Kenshoo Skai says that it enables marketers to plan, activate, measure and fine-tune all of their campaigns in one centralised place.
